The Calvin Christian Crusaders will take on the Rock Academy Warriors at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
On Wednesday, Calvin Christian ended up a good deal behind The Cambridge School and lost 72-58.

Even though the team lost, they still had their share of impressive performances. One of the best came from Caleb Lapka, who dropped a double-double on 27 points and 13 rebounds. Those 27 points gave him a new career-high. The team also got some help courtesy of Caleb Brouwer, who posted nine points and four steals.
Meanwhile, Rock Academy was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 21st straight defeat dating back to last season. They took a 58-50 hit to the loss column at the hands of San Diego Jewish Academy.
Calvin Christian will have to contain James Whitley as he made an impact in Rock Academy's last game. He dropped a double-double on 22 points and 13 boards. Another player making a difference was Quentin Uhland, who earned 12 points.
Rock Academy's loss dropped their record down to 0-19. As for Calvin Christian, their defeat dropped their record down to 8-8.
Rebounding is likely to be a big factor in this contest: Calvin Christian has been crashing the rebounds this season, having averaged 29.2 boards per game. However, it's not like Rock Academy struggles in that department as they've been averaging 24.4 rebounds. With both teams battling to corral missed shots, we'll see if one team can grab an edge.
Calvin Christian came up short against Rock Academy in their previous matchup back in February of 2024, falling 44-33. Can Calvin Christian av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
